St. Anne Mother of Mary was formed from two parishes in the early 2000s, St. Anne's in Parish New York and St. Mary's Star of the Sea in Mexico. Thus, we always remember that the Church was consecrated as St. Mary's Star of the Sea and that cannot change. Christ Our Light was formed from two parishes in 2007, namely St. Frances Cabrini in Lacona and St. John the Evangelist in Pulaski. Hence, we cannot forget these beautiful patrons in our lives. We have a nice statue of St. Frances Cabrini and a relic from her. We remember the words written in Latin on her Statue, "I can do all things in Him who strengthens (comforts) me." How true!
